Acne Studios' $800 jeans serve as a modern example of trompe l'oeil fashion, presenting illusions of wear and complexity while being entirely manufactured, showcasing a trend of A.I. inspired designs.
The jeans are coated in paint flecks and adorned with metal trinkets, yet they defy heavy construction; everything is a facade created through faux techniques employed by contemporary designers.
In the realm of fashion, trompe l'oeil has a rich history. From Elsa Schiaparelli's playful designs to 1990s postmodern garments, this technique has always captivated consumers and inspired intrigue.
With the rise of artificial intelligence, designers have embraced the ‘fake’ aesthetic, blurring the lines between reality and illusion in their creations, inviting consumers to reconsider authenticity.
